From a beautiful, cool, perfectly-tended block in Hudson Vineyards which is situated next to an old Hangman's tree (in use until the early 1900s) hails a distinct Syrah with a dark (and luckily not so lurid) personality. This block sits up against the southern terminus of the Mayacamas range, resulting in soils which are a combination of volcanic and old maritime soils – meaning naturally shallow, stoney, well-drained, and ideally limiting, keeping this Hermitage clone of Syrah in low production.

In 2019, the Syrah was co-fermented with 6% whole cluster Viognier in one small lot. After 18 days on the skins, the free run was drained to a combination of 500L and 228L French Oak barrels (60% new) for 18 months of elevage before being bottled without fining or filtration. JEB DUNNUCK 98 POINTS - "Another brilliant vintage for this cuvee, the 2019 Syrah Hangman's offers a beautiful bouquet of both red and blue fruits as well as classic cool-climate Syrah notes of bacon fat, violets, orange blossom, iron, and hints of tapenade. Full-bodied on the palate, it has a deep, layered, opulent mouthfeel, sweet tannins, no hard edges, and an incredible finish that keeps you coming back to the glass. This magical Syrah will stand up to anything coming out of California today. It should evolve for 10-15 years."
